I am working on a set of place mats right now. Each one has some embroidery- a 23 minute stitch-out time for each place mat. I am making a set of 6.

As my machine is an inexpensive starter, I am wondering if I need to give it a rest after this much time. (It's been going for most of 2 hours.) Will a long run time cause any problems?

If your experience is anything like mine you won’t be stitching continuously for that long anyway. You will be stopping to change the thread, fix thread breaks, change broken needle, sort jams and find the bits and pieces you thought were right there. Timing also depends on your speed. I go faster in some parts but slowing down in more dense areas is usually a good plan.
